Bison Futé announces a black Saturday on French roads
Bison Futé announces a black Saturday on French roads

Motorists taking to the roads this Saturday, August 2nd, will need to be patient. Bison Futé (the French traffic information service) has classified the day as "black" (extremely heavy traffic) for departures across much of France. This classification, the highest on the scale, indicates particularly poor traffic conditions with expected slowdowns on major roads.

Four days of heavy traffic

The peak travel period isn't limited to Saturday. From Friday, July 31st to Monday, August 3rd inclusive, roads will remain congested throughout France. These four days coincide with the peak of summer departures, when millions of French people leave home to reach their holiday destinations. Routes leading to the Atlantic and Mediterranean coasts will logically be the busiest.

To minimize disruption, users can consult the detailed forecasts from Bison Futé and adjust their departure times. Early morning or late evening slots generally allow travelers to avoid peak hours. Caution is still advised on all roads during this busy holiday weekend.
